Undergraduate Academic Advising

At least once each semester every student is required to consult with an academic advisor to discuss the program for the following semester. The Department of Mathematics and Statistics takes great pride in providing thoughtful advice and accurate information to all of its students. At the advising meeting the student's record is reviewed for satisfactory progress and is updated with new information.
